John Todhunter was born in 1715 in Westown, Chester, Pennsylvania, United States, the child of John Todhunter And Margaret Hoopes. John Todhunter married Margaret Evans, and had children including Hannah Todhunter. John Todhunter passed away in 1771 in Shelbourne Par, Loudoun, Virginia, United States.
